It is said that there are eighty-four thousand yoga poses. This statement should be related to the 84000 methods of Buddhism. The Indian government has announced more than 500 yoga postures. In fact, we ordinary people only learn about 100-200 yoga, dozens of them can be practiced every day, and it is even said that as long as we adhere to the training of a few postures, we can keep healthy. For example, the classic sun worship in yoga actually consists of only seven postures, but long-term practice will be very beneficial to our body.

Yoga asana, or yoga pose, is a key feature of modern yoga practice. Hundreds of different poses can be found on the Internet. Each school of yoga has its own favorite and new asanas are often added.

History.

Patanjali Yoga Sutra was written around 200 BC, but there is no specific yoga posture instruction. Shiva lists 84 asanas in this collection. ChandaKapali's work gherandsamhita claims that Shiva teaches 8400000 different asanas, but only provides detailed guidance for 32 different asanas. In modern times, 200 poses are listed by master Iyengar in the Light of Yoga.

The following picture is drawn by Master Dharma Sri Dharma Mittra

Variant

When it comes to calculating the actual number of poses, the change increases the number of poses. For example, there are at least four different changes in the Saint-Gamaliki style. Similarly, the lotus can be half, whole, bundled, forward curved, or embryonic (arms through the legs, hands on the chin, buttocks balanced).

Different masters teach different styles and genres of yoga. They usually have most of the same postures, sometimes with different names, and some people say that yoga poses are infinite because people have unlimited imagination and the ability to change their bodies. What should I do if I want to be an Iyengar yoga teacher?

Iyengar Yoga teacher training and certification system is currently the most stringent in the world, but also one of the most widely respected and accepted yoga systems. The precise, safe and in-depth training system of Iyengar yoga and its perfect combination with modern physiology and anatomy are the reasons that fascinate yoga teachers with professional ideals and pursuits all over the world. Before you can become an Iyengar yoga teacher, you need to be a good student.Therefore, the whole learning plan is:

Introduction class (mainly study the content of junior I, class time: 5 days)

Intensive I (learning junior I and some elementary II content, class time: 28 days)

Intensive II (in-depth study of junior II, class time: 20 days)

Teacher training course, namely TTC (mainly learning the teaching methods of primary I and primary II for 3 years, 3 periods a year, 5 days each)

After the TTC course, you will take the certification exam organized by the Chinese Iyengar Yoga Association, and the certificate will be issued only if you pass the exam. In the world, only Ramamani Iyengar Yoga Memorial Yoga College, the highest university of Iyengar Yoga, is qualified to issue Iyengar Yoga certification, which is globally recognized. At the end of each course, maintaining regular self-practice is a vital part of digesting and absorbing what you have learned, as well as ascension. When the cognition and self-practice of yoga reach a certain degree, proceed to the next stage of the course.
